Transaction 967467696181697281833df3b6ffc79469b6db40ea3444902fd589b09efe53fa
1 Input
1 Output
-
967467696181697281833df3b6ffc79469b6db40ea3444902fd589b09efe53fa:0
- value
- 336391
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d2f58028df14a4ea4ea94f0e83e2b3ca40586a4
- address
- bc1q05h4sq5d799yaf82jncws03t8jjqtp4ysevnql